📦 Product Detail (For Website)

Product Name: AC 110-220V to DC 12V 40A 500W Switching Power Supply
Input Voltage: AC 110V–220V (auto-switching / wide input range)
Output Voltage: DC 12V
Output Current: Up to 40A
Power Output: 500W
Type: Switching Mode Power Supply (SMPS)

Description:
The 12V 40A 500W Switching Power Supply is a high-performance AC-to-DC converter designed for industrial, commercial, and household electronics. It converts 110-220V AC to a stable 12V DC output, delivering up to 40 Amps of current. Compact, efficient, and reliable, this SMPS is ideal for powering LED strips, CCTV camera systems, CNC machines, 3D printers, communication equipment, and DIY electronics projects.

⚙️ How to Use

  1. Installation:

    • Connect input terminals to AC mains (110V–220V).

    • Connect output terminals to your 12V DC load (+ and – polarity).

    • Ensure proper ventilation for heat dissipation.

  2. Operation:

    • Switch on power supply and verify 12V output with a multimeter.

    • Connect devices ensuring total load does not exceed 500W / 40A.

    • For sensitive electronics, use fuses or circuit breakers.

  3. Safety:

    • Always disconnect from AC before wiring.

    • Ensure correct polarity to prevent device damage.

    • Do not overload beyond rated capacity.
